Transaction 4fa658617696fb5eefea22fa40859063fdaefaf91bf3e5a715d6cfbd0a8b7096
4 Input
2 Outputs
- 4fa658617696fb5eefea22fa40859063fdaefaf91bf3e5a715d6cfbd0a8b7096:0
- 4fa658617696fb5eefea22fa40859063fdaefaf91bf3e5a715d6cfbd0a8b7096:1
value 2852567
address 1N2g8WH1xi31qNDjTzcHS6ZkNaiwqd7qES
value 16987205
address 35JsaYCXNbfrKehLpqGsDNDkbKz1mdGhiV